Private label fair opens tomorrow in Shanghai
TRADITIONAL retailers can cash in their good reputation and further differentiate, while private label is one option, experts said before the 2016 Shanghai Private Label Fair.
The fair is scheduled to open tomorrow at the Shanghai New International Expo Center, and will run through Friday.
“Private label is increasingly considered compulsory by retailers,” said Yao Zheng, secretary-general of Private Label Special Committee of Shanghai Licensing Association. “For retailers with good reputation, private label is easy and can help them survive in the fiercer competition facing challenges from e-commerce and more sophisticated consumer demand”
Yao added that food private label practice can in turn improve the reputation of retailers.
Private label products refer to brands that carry the name of retailers, especially supermarkets and hypermarkets. As the middlemen are eliminated, prices of private label products are very competitive.
The fair will see nearly 500 suppliers and manufacturers exhibiting their products for retailers to conduct private label.
